IMI Norgren Pneumatic Fitting, Swivel Mechanism, Nickel-Plated Brass Construction - PNEUFIT C Series - C02470405


This pneumatic fitting from IMI Norgren makes quick work of routing compressed air lines around corners. As an elbow-style adapter with a swivel mechanism, it lets you redirect a pneumatic line at a 90° angle and also rotates for greater flexibility. Thanks to the 4mm push-in fitting on one side, getting a robust connection quickly is a piece of cake. There's no need for tools – simply push your tube into place and the stainless steel grab ring inside holds it firmly to prevent leaks. The other side features an industry-standard M5-sized thread that's easy to pair with compatible tubing. This threaded end is made from nickel-plated brass to resist corrosion and minimise contamination.

Features & Benefits


• Silicone-free sealant on the M5 thread ensures leak-free performance for stable system pressures
• Suits an operating temperature between 0°C and +60 °C, so it's a great shout for tough settings
• Robust PBT plastic body resists impacts for safe use near moving parts

Applications


• Textile production
• Robotics systems
• Machine tooling

What pressures does this component tolerate?


A broad operating pressure range of -0.9 to 10 bar means this fitting's a versatile pick.
